Job Title Risk Data Scientist What does a great Risk Data Scientist on the Risk Office team do at Fiserv? As a Data Scientist on the Risk Office team at Fiserv, you will utilize your expertise in data analysis, machine learning, and statistical modeling to uncover insights and develop predictive models that enhance our fraud rules. By collaborating with diverse teams, you will analyze extensive transactional data, detect patterns of fraudulent behavior, and continuously enhance our monitoring systems to safeguard our clients from evolving threats.

What You Will Do:

Analyze vast datasets to detect trends, patterns, and anomalies indicating payment card compromises within a client’s portfolio. Develop, implement, and maintain predictive models and machine learning algorithms to strengthen fraud detection capabilities. Collaborate with data engineers and analysts to optimize data pipelines, ensuring data quality for analysis. Create visualizations and reports to convey results and insights to stakeholders in actionable terms. Stay updated on industry trends, emerging technologies, and best practices in data science, machine learning, and fraud detection. Participate in innovative brainstorming sessions to design solutions for fraud detection and prevention. Contribute to documenting methodologies, algorithms, and processes for knowledge sharing and future reference.

What You Will Need To Have:

Master’s degree in Data Science, Statistics, Computer Science, Mathematics, or related field; Ph.D. is advantageous. 3+ years of experience in data science, machine learning, or statistical analysis, with a preference for the financial or payments industry. Proficiency in Python or R for data analysis and model development. Experience with machine learning frameworks (e.g., scikit-learn, TensorFlow, Keras) and data manipulation libraries (e.g., Pandas, NumPy). Familiarity with SQL for relational database querying and management. Strong knowledge of statistical methods such as regression analysis, clustering, time series analysis, and classification. Exceptional analytical skills for deriving insights from complex datasets. Effective communication skills for conveying technical findings to non-technical stakeholders.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, collaborative team environment. Salary Range $110,700.00 – $189,700.00 These pay ranges apply to employees in New Jersey, New York and California.
